I am under the PERM process(which is more efficient than the older process) to obtain permanent residency through employment and I was already approved the I-140 but my lawyer says she cannot file the I-485 (last step) until more visas become available. I do not believe her since she gave long time ago a web address where I could track the status of my process and I see that I-485s filed on June 26, 2006 had been processed, so I do not understand, please HELP. I think she is lying to me.
Answer:
She is not lying. The service center will not accept your application if the visa is not available. They will send it back. You need to see the visa bulletin, not processing dates. The visa bulletin will tell you which date is current for work applications. You have to find out if you are third category or other. If your applciation required at least 2 years experience, you are third, if less experience, you are other. They change the visa bulletin once a month, around the 15th,.
http://travel.state.gov/visa/frvi/bullet...
No, it is not a lie. You are confusing the filing date of the I-485 with the priority date of the Labor Cert. You cannot file I-485 until your priority date is current.
